I'm trying to implement the preceding XPointer location term using tree-before, which I think matches the behavior of preceding(). Using the definitions in the DSSSL standard, I copied over all the functions that Jade didn't implement. However, I now get an infinite loop somewhere in the chain. Before I spend a lot of time chasing down the problem, I was wondering if anyone else had tried to do this and ran into a typo in the DSSSL spec or something. I looked at the DSSSL list archive but didn't find anything. The functions I had to copy are: node-list-contains? node-list-intersection node-list-reduce node-list-remove-duplicates node-list-property sort-in-tree-order reduce subtree tree-root node-list-filter tree-before tree-before?
